3-Week Hardy Dam Road Closure to Begin July 20
NEWAYGO, Mich. – Consumers Energy announced Hardy Dam Road will be closed both directions for approximately three weeks beginning July 20. The temporary closure is needed to allow crews to safely perform soil studies at Hardy Dam for a future auxiliary spillway project there. Detour signs will direct motorists south to Croton Drive as the shortest alternative route. “We have planned our work to minimize the detour time for our valued neighbors and visitors,” said Neil Dziedzic, executive director of hydro operations for Consumers Energy. “We are proud of our ongoing commitment to enhance the integrity and safety of our river hydro facilities, and we certainly appreciate the patience of those impacted by the detour.” All recreational access sites on both sides of Hardy Dam – Hardy Dam Marina and launch, Operators Village Park, and the canoe portage -- will remain open during the road closure.
